- W2019011669 abstract "Composite membranes comprised of vanadium foils coated with molybdenum carbide catalyst layers were recently introduced as alternatives to palladium for high temperature separation of H 2 . Experiments using D 2 /H 2 mixtures unambiguously show that the mechanism involves dissociation, proton transport, and subsequent recombination. Temperature-dependent measurements of H 2 flux were performed on sets of membranes in which the thickness of both the V foil and the Mo 2 C layers were varied in order to provide insight into the underlying transport mechanisms. It is shown that hydrogen transport through the carbide itself can be limiting for catalyst layers >20 nm. At temperatures <750 °C the flux is highly activated, suggesting that dissociation of H 2 on the carbide surface is the rate limiting step. At higher temperature the permeability decreases with temperature in good agreement with the theoretical predictions of the permeability of the underlying V metal. The permeability of these composite membranes significantly exceeds that of pure Pd, with values as high as 5.9×10 −8 mol m/m 2 s Pa 0.5 at 750 °C. ► Optimized permeability of V/ Mo 2 C composite membranes 70% higher than pure Pd. ► For T ≥750 °C, the hydrogen permeability is controlled by the V foil. ► At lower temperature H 2 flux controlled by carbide catalyst layers. ► First hydrogen permeability measurements of V at high temperatures." @default.
